NVIDIA internal Bug 1351054 : Linux EU/OEM: [NVidia 319.12] HP EliteBook
8560w Brightness controls not working on laptop (Ubuntu 13.03).
We have investigated this issue and found this is not NVIDIA driver bug.
There is issue in HP notebook SBIOS. For further assistance good to
contact HP support.
